      Hey there ! Thanks for reading my dream post .. I do meditate , but the Sleep Paralysis came naturally to me before I did any meditation . I didn't know quite sure the method how to induce them ... but I can tell you in brief what I thought I probably did here ...

      I wake up normally in the morning (no alarm - but you can set an alarm here) because I need to go to pee every morning .... Then got back to bed ..... Check email for a while and back to sleep . This is the stage where I half sleep half awake , so it is much easier to do . You just need to lie there let your mind wander or try to recall your last dream here , thinking of the dream scene .... or thinking of the vibration , how would you feel if the vibration occurs ... thinking of moving but not actually moving <~ this triggers my non-physical part to move while my physical part still laid there and the vibration would occur because the 2 bodies are "out of sync" . When it occurs you got the Sleep Paralysis !
